Comments: Smoked it. What would you do differently?: Nothing Transition 1
Comments: I could have gone faster, but it's ok. My bike was in rack 23, so I had a fair way to run. I was scared of slipping in the mud! What would you do differently?: Not a lot, it was ok. Bike
Comments: Straight out of transition into a hill, was gross. The velco on my left shoe came out of it's hole, so I had to do the first hill without the shoe done up, and spend some time threading it back through while I was riding. Good thing though, I did use the areo bars a little, and I did manage to stick to my nutrition plan. the massive hill sucked balls though. although I did go really fast back down it on the other side :) It started to rain 5km from the end of the ride. I feel down 2.5km from the end of the ride, so I just went the rest of the way with my feet out of the shoes. I am covered in scratches. Didn't tear my suit though, so that was nice. What would you do differently?: I just needed no wind. Transition 2
Comments: I had to sit down to put my shoes on. By now, my arse hurt, my legs hurt, and I just hurt overall. I put my number on, grabbed my puffer, and I was out. What would you do differently?: Not sit down!! Run
Comments: Could have been a drink station right out of transition. If I had have known there wasn't, I would have stopped to have a drink in transition. I ran the whole way, so that's all that matters!!! What would you do differently?: I do need to get faster, but the only time I walked was through aid stations, so I reckon I'm a bit of a rockstar right now. Post race
Warm down: I walked around all afternoon and watch the pros. Sunburned :( What limited your ability to perform faster: Wind. Rain. Overall slowness ;) I came 36/47, but I had the slowest time. So all the people behind me did not finish. And the two girls that finished in front of me passed me only after 7km on the run. So if I can nail the run, I will be all good. Event comments: Even though the events on Saturday were cancelled, I think they handled things pretty well. I think they needed more drink stations around the place, especially for the hacks like me. I struggled the 2.5km between each drink station. Last updated: 2011-01-09 12:00 AM
